Event: 07/31/1990
Employee killed by crane boom failure

At approximately 11:50 a.m. on July 31, 1990, Employee #1, a carpenter, was standing on a retaining wall guiding a concrete bucket filled with stone that was suspended with a 25-ton mobile crane. The boom hoist cable broke, allowing the boom to fall and strike Employee #1 on the head and neck. He was killed.
